Output 6d59a6955efdbed60432cc42431e581b92ca34c6cf24d7422ca9190235de933b:22

value
43631
script pubkey
OP_0 OP_PUSHBYTES_20 cd09861f1520ec4c2501751e2e055948a39fd926
address
bc1qe5ycv8c4yrkycfgpw50zup2efz3elkfx4c2pkj
transaction
6d59a6955efdbed60432cc42431e581b92ca34c6cf24d7422ca9190235de933b
spent
true